Which of the following is a synthetic indicator?
A.) Phenolphthalein
B.) Litmus
C.) Common salt
D.) Vinegar

Hint: Acid – base indicators prepared from artificial substances are known as synthetic indicators. They are synthesized in laboratories.
Complete step by step answer:
Natural indicators are the acid – base indicators obtained from natural sources. On the other hand, synthetic indicators are exactly their contrary. Synthetic indicators are obtained from artificial substances that are synthesized in laboratories. Some examples of natural indicators are:
Litmus: Litmus solution is a purple dye extracted from lichen, a plant belonging to the division thallophyta. Its colour is red in acidic solution, blue in alkaline solution and purple in neutral solution. A blue litmus paper turns red when it is dipped in acidic solution, it won't change its colour in the basic solution. A red litmus changes into blue when dipped in basic solution and doesn't change colour in acidic solutions.
Turmeric: Turmeric in acidic medium shows no change in colour but in basic medium, its colour changes from yellow to deep red.
Some examples of synthetic indicators are:
Phenolphthalein: Phenolphthalein is a synthetic indicator which is colourless in acidic medium but gives pink colour in basic medium. It is majorly used in acid – base titrations.
Methyl orange: The colour of methyl orange in acidic medium is red and in basic medium, its colour changes to yellow.
While, common salt and vinegar are not used as indicators.
Hence, the correct answer is (A) Phenolphthalein.
Note: In the given options, the only synthetic product given is phenolphthalein. The other compounds are obtained from nature. Hence, there can only be one possible answer.
